Abstract:
One embodiment of the invention can provide a system for fabricating a photovoltaic structure. During fabrication, the system can form a sacrificial layer on a first side of a Si substrate; load the Si substrate into a chemical vapor deposition tool, with the sacrificial layer in contact with a wafer carrier; and form a first doped Si layer on a second side of the Si substrate. The system subsequently can remove the sacrificial layer; load the Si substrate into a chemical vapor deposition tool, with the first doped Si layer facing a wafer carrier; and form a second doped Si layer on the first side of the Si substrate.

Abstract:
One embodiment of the present invention provides an electrode grid positioned at least on a first surface of a photovoltaic structure. The electrode grid can include a number of finger lines and an edge busbar positioned at an edge of the photovoltaic structure. The edge busbar can include one or more paste-alignment structures configured to facilitate confinement of conductive paste used for bonding the edge busbar to an opposite edge busbar of an adjacent photovoltaic structure.

Abstract:
One embodiment of the present invention provides a solar panel. The solar panel includes a plurality of subsets of solar cells. The solar cells in a subset are coupled in series, and the subsets of solar cells are coupled in parallel. The number of solar cells in a respective subset is sufficiently large such that the output voltage of the solar panel is substantially the same as an output voltage of a conventional solar panel with all of its substantially square shaped solar cells coupled in series.
